YouTube : / @angelinvestments_ ------------------------------------------ About Video The last 1–2 years have been confusing for many stock market investors. Global conflicts, tariff wars, rising crude oil prices, and uncertainty in the economy have created fear among investors. Because of this, many people have started losing confidence in the stock market. But what does the data actually say? In this video, we analyze: • Why the stock market has been moving sideways • How government spending affects corporate earnings • The relationship between interest rates and asset prices • Why real estate boomed after 2002 in India • How bond yields influence stock market valuations • What Nifty PE ratio tells us about current market valuation • Why crises sometimes create the best investment opportunities History shows that when most people lose interest in an asset class, that is often when long-term opportunities start building. This video explains the economic logic, historical data, and market behavior behind such situations in a simple and practical way. ⚠️ Disclaimer: This video is for educational purposes only.
